16. t~rect The bibliography provides a selected coverage of several topic areas within the general subject of all-weather landing. The period covers the re- cent years of 1966 through 1971. The areas are as follows: Approach and Landing, Human-Factors, Navigation and Display Systems, Requirements and/,Standards,. Safety~x'Reliability, and,'Maintenance.

The bibliography has been compiled in the course of work on Task C: Human Factors in Category III Operations of Project FAA207. For most of the items in the bibliography, information as to where the abstract may be found, or a report may be obtained, has been included; i.e., A numbers (used in International Abstracts), AD numbers (used in U.S. Government Research and Devel- opment Reports), and N numbers (used in NASA's Scientific and Technical Aerospace Reports) are listed where applicable.

The topic index is presunted to facilitate the reader in iden- tifying an article, paper, or report in its chronological and appro- priate topical area. Thus, 66-1: "i1".Adklins, L. A., aet al Plan For The Development Of All Weather Landing System Reliability Analysis And Criteria, Phase I, Jan 1966, FAA-RD-66-2" is indexed under the year of 1966 and topic of "Safety, Reliability, and Maintenance."

The materials are enumerated 66-1, etc., by the alphabetical listing of each first author's last name. Where authorship is un- known, the article is listed at the end of each section.
